Which of the following statements is untrue?

A. WD40 penetrating oil can be used to loosen the blades.

B. Cutting tools can become sticky with sap, which can attract dirt to the blade.

C. Cutting tools only need maintenance every couple of years.

D. Cutting tools need regular maintenance.

Answer :

Final answer:

The untrue statement regarding cutting tool maintenance is that they only need maintenance every couple of years. In reality, cutting tools require regular cleaning, oiling, and sharpening to maintain their effectiveness. Proper maintenance is essential for the longevity of these tools.
